Best Quotes about Forgiveness

1.
This is certain, that a man that studieth revenge keeps his wounds green, which otherwise would heal and do well.
Bacon, Francis

2.
He who has not forgiven an enemy has never yet tasted one of the most sublime enjoyments of life.
Lauter

3.
When you are happy you can forgive a great deal.
Diana, Princess of Wales

4.
Whoever approaches Me walking, I will come to him running; and he who meets Me with sins equivalent to the whole world, I will greet him with forgiveness equal to it.
Al-massabaih, Mishkat

5.
Giving The best thing to give to your enemy is forgiveness; to an opponent, tolerance; to a friend, your heart; to your child, a good example; to a father, deference; to your mother, conduct that will make her proud of you; to yourself, respect; to all men.
Beecher, Henry Ward

6.
I can forgive, but I cannot forget, is only another way of saying, I cannot forgive.
Beecher, Henry Ward

7.
Love thy neighbor as thyself: Do not to others what thou wouldn't not wish be done to thyself: Forgive injuries. Forgive thy enemy, be reconciled to him, give him assistance, invoke God in his behalf.
Confucius

8.
If a good person does you wrong, act as though you had not noticed it. They will make note of this and not remain in your debt long.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

9.
The condition of being forgiven is self-abandonment. The proud man prefers self-reproach, however painful --because the reproached self isn't abandoned; it remains intact.
Huxley, Aldous

10.
Forgive him, for he believes that the customs of his tribe are the laws of nature!
Shaw, George Bernard

11.
In contrast to revenge, which is the natural, automatic reaction to transgression and which, because of the irreversibility of the action process can be expected and even calculated, the act of forgiving can never be predicted; it is the only reaction that acts in an unexpected way and thus retains, though being a reaction, something of the original character of action.
Arendt, Hannah

12.
To forgive oneself? No, that doesn't work: we have to be forgiven. But we can only believe this is possible if we ourselves can forgive.
Hammarskjold, Dag

13.
Forgiveness is the oil of relationships.
Mcdowell, Josh

14.
Always forgive your enemies -- nothing annoys them so much.
Wilde, Oscar

15.
Pray you now, forget and forgive.
William Shakespeare

16.
If I die, I forgive you. If I live we shall see.
Proverb, Spanish

17.
To apologize is to lay the foundation for a future offense.
Bierce, Ambrose

18.
Forgiveness is the fragrance that the violet sheds on the heel that has crushed it
Twain, Mark

19.
Forgotten is forgiven.

20.
Forgive many things in others; nothing in yourself.
Ausonius

21.
God pardons like a mother, who kisses the offense into everlasting forgiveness.
Beecher, Henry Ward

22.
I never forgive, but I always forget.
Balfour, Arthur James

23.
Forgiveness does not always lead to a healed relationship. Some people are not capable of love, and it might be wise to let them go along with your anger. Wish them well, and let them go their way.
Real Live Preacher

24.
If we could read the secret history of our enemies, we would find in each person's life sorrow and suffering enough to disarm all hostility.
Longfellow, Henry Wadsworth

25.
The best thing about giving of ourselves is that what we get is always better than what we give. The reaction is greater than the action.
Marden, Orison Swett

26.
We easily pardon an offense we had part in.
Juoy

27.
To err is human; to forgive, infrequent.
Franklin P. Adams

28.
It is in pardoning that we are pardoned.
Francis of Assisi, St.

29.
The heart of a mother is a deep abyss at the bottom of which you will always find forgiveness.
Balzac, Honore De

30.
There is no sense in crying over spilt milk. Why bewail what is done and cannot be recalled?
Sophocles

31.
Forgive, son; men are men; they needs must err.
Euripides

32.
God has a big eraser.
Zeoli, Billy

33.
My transgression is sealed up in a bag, and thou sewest up mine iniquity. [Job 14:17]
Bible

34.
It really doesn't matter if the person who hurt you deserves to be forgiven. Forgiveness is a gift you give yourself. You have things to do and you want to move on.
Real Live Preacher

35.
You should pardon many things in others, nothing in yourself.
Auson

36.
If the other person injures you, you may forget the injury; but if you injure him you will always remember.
Gibran, Kahlil

37.
A winner rebukes and forgives; a loser is too timid to rebuke and too petty to forgive
Harris, Sidney J.

38.
Their errors have been weighed and found to have been dust in the balance; if their sins were as scarlet, they are now white as snow: they have been washed in the blood of the mediator and the redeemer, Time.
Shelley, Percy Bysshe

39.
The weak can never forgive. Forgiveness is the attribute of the strong.
Mahatma Gandhi

40.
To err is human, to forgive is divine.
Pope, Alexander

41.
Forgiveness is the remission of sins. For it is by this that what has been lost, and was found, is saved from being lost again.
Augustine, St.

42.
Forgive yourself for your faults and your mistakes and move on.
Brown, Les

43.
A man must learn to forgive himself.
Ficke, Arthur Davison

44.
A woman who can't forgive should never have more than a nodding acquaintance with a man.
Howe, Edgar Watson

45.
The stupid neither forgive nor forget; the na?ve forgive and forget; the wise forgive but do not forget.
Szasz, Thomas

46.
Humanity is never so beautiful as when praying for forgiveness, or else forgiving another.
Richter, Jean Paul

47.
No one forgives with more grace and love than a child.
Real Live Preacher

48.
What is forgiven is usually well remembered.
Dudek, Louis

49.
Those that do you a very ill deed will never forgive you.
Proverb

50.
It is easier to ask forgiveness than permission.
